The Orbi Magenta Light: What Does It Mean?
In most cases, the magenta light on orbi router means that your Orbi router or satellite is not able to establish an internet connection.
When the LED flashes or solidifies into magenta, it indicates:
- The modem is not sending an internet signal to the Orbi router.
- There is no longer any connectivity between the Orbi satellite and the primary router.
- There is a firmware or configuration problem.
The magenta light indicates a total loss of connectivity, in contrast to the Orbi Orange Light, which often indicates a sluggish or poor connection. Because of this, even though your devices are linked to the Orbi network, they may display “No Internet.”
Typical Causes of Netgear Orbi Magenta Light
Troubleshooting is made much simpler by knowing the underlying reason of the Orbi router’s magenta light. These are the most typical causes:
1. A disruption in internet service
Sometimes your Orbi isn’t the issue at all. The magenta light on the orbi router will show up if your Internet service provider (ISP) is down because the router is unable to connect to the internet.
2. Faulty or loose cables
The magenta light may be triggered by an interruption in the internet signal caused by a broken Ethernet cable or a loose connection between the modem and Orbi router.
3. An improperly synchronized modem
Orbi won’t be able to connect to the internet if your modem and ISP aren’t properly synced.
4. Firmware Problems
The magenta light on the orbi router may emerge unexpectedly due to communication issues caused by outdated or faulty firmware.
5. Inaccurate Router Configuration
Orbi cannot connect to the internet if your network is misconfigured due to configuration errors or updates performed using Orbilogin.
How to Resolve the Orbi Router Magenta Light Problem
The following troubleshooting actions should be followed in order if your Orbi router is displaying the magenta light:
1. Verify Your Internet Connection
- Using an Ethernet cable, connect a PC straight to the modem.
- Get in touch with your ISP if there is no internet.
- If the internet is operational, Orbi is probably the problem.
2. Give Your Devices a Power Cycle
- Switch off your Orbi satellites, Orbi router, and modem.
- Give it two to three minutes.
- First, turn on the modem and wait for it to connect completely.
- Activate the satellites after turning on the Orbi router.
This easy fix frequently fixes transient issues that are triggering the magenta light on orbi.
3. Examine the connections and cables
- If Ethernet wires appear worn out or broken, replace them.
- Validate that the modem’s cable is injected into the WAN port on the Orbi router.
4. Access Orbi login
Go to orbi login.com in a web browser to access your router settings. From here, you can:
- Verify the state of the internet
- Check the WAN configuration.
- Verify the IP address being sent to the router.
The Orbi router’s magenta light can be readily triggered by incorrect settings.
5. Update the firmware of Orbi
Connectivity glitches are recurrently caused by outdated firmware. To guarantee optimal performance, update your Orbi firmware via orbi login site or the Orbi app.
6. Factory Reset (Final Option)
Reset your Orbi system if nothing else works:
- Hold down the Reset button for ten to fifteen seconds.
- Set up the router from the beginning.
- This process frequently fixes recurring issues that keep the magenta light on.
What to Do After Setting Up an Orbi Magenta Light
It might be annoying to see the magenta light on orbi router after setup, especially if everything appears to be installed perfectly. If this occurs:
- Verify again whether the modem is compatible with Netgear Orbi.
- Validate that PPPoE or unique login credentials are not required by your ISP.
- Use the Orbi app to restart the setup procedure.
- Check every option with Orbi login.
After setting up, the router may take a few minutes to create a reliable connection. Troubleshooting is necessary if the light stays magenta for longer than ten minutes.
